The painting of Glencoe captures the serene yet dramatic beauty of the Scottish Highlands at sunset. The scene is dominated by vibrant hues of gold, orange, and pink, which reflect off the tranquil waters and highlight the lush foreground. The mountains majestically frame the composition, creating a sense of depth and grandeur. This artwork employs an impressionistic style, characterized by bold brushstrokes and dynamic use of color, inviting viewers to experience the emotional and atmospheric essence of Glencoe.

Ensure you have ample lighting and all materials at hand. Lay out your colors according to the palette provided, focusing on the main colors: gold, orange, pink, and blue.
Using the line drawings, lightly sketch the main outlines onto your canvas. Focus on the mountain outlines, horizon line, and main areas of vegetation and reflection.
Begin with the sky, applying a wash of golden yellows and soft oranges around the sun. Use the fan brush for softer transitions. Gradually introduce blues towards the edges for a natural sunset gradient.
Employ cooler tones such as blues and purples to paint the mountains. Use bold brushstrokes to capture the rugged texture and keep the edges soft to blend into the sky.
Layer bold strokes of orange and pink in the foreground vegetation, adding depth and vibrancy. Use a palette knife for texture and dynamic strokes if desired.
Employ horizontal strokes of white, gold, and pink to mimic the reflective quality of the water. Blend gently for a shimmering effect.
Enhance the scene with small details like grass and additional texture in the foreground, using a fine brush. Adjust the intensity of colors to enhance the vibrancy and depth.
Step back to assess your work. Make any necessary adjustments to balance the composition and ensure harmony of colors.
